WebSep 2, 2024 · Fortunately, there are ways that a security camera can be mounted without drilling holes. Three of the most common ways are: Using a removable adhesive strip or suction cup that can be peeled off the wall at a later date without damaging anything. Using a small hook that will only leave a little hole, and doesn’t require any drilling. WebApr 27, 2024 · To add blink indoor or outdoor cameras, follow the below steps. WebSep 10, 2024 · Wasserstein. A significant number of the smart home cameras on the market, including those from Arlo, Blink, Eufy, Ring, and Wyze, use a standard screw mount hole. That screw mount hole will be familiar to any photographer as it uses the 1/4-20 mount screw found on tripods—it’s 1/4th inch in diameter and has 20 thread turns per inch of … WebFeb 16, 2024 · Blink Video Camera Setup and Installation is relatively easy with just a few steps.
